Why glDrawElments() is working without using any shader?


I'm trying to debug some shaders but I can't change the one currently loaded. I tried to run without loading any shader, or linking any program and it still working.

I already tried deleting completely the shaders from my HDD. I tried to just call glUseProgram (with any random number including 0) just before calling glDrawElements and it still work. And even if I load any shader it just doesn't make any effect. It still show linking and compile error if I make mistakes in the files but when run the executable it just ignores what is in the shaders.

I draw the vertex with this

void Renderer::renderFrame() {
    vao.bind();
    glUseProgram(0);
    glDrawElements(GL_LINE_LOOP, 3, GL_UNSIGNED_INT, nullptr);
}

and this are my window hints

void App::start() {
    SDL_GL_SetAttribute(SDL_GL_CONTEXT_MAJOR_VERSION, 4);
    SDL_GL_SetAttribute(SDL_GL_CONTEXT_MINOR_VERSION, 4);
    SDL_GL_SetAttribute(SDL_GL_CONTEXT_PROFILE_MASK, SDL_GL_CONTEXT_PROFILE_CORE);

    window = SDL_CreateWindow(title.c_str(), SDL_WINDOWPOS_CENTERED, SDL_WINDOWPOS_CENTERED, 500,500, SDL_WINDOW_RESIZABLE|SDL_WINDOW_OPENGL);
    this->context = SDL_GL_CreateContext(window);
    glewInit();
    glClearColor(0.5,1.0,1.0,1.0);

     renderer.init();
}

Solution

  • In case no valid shader is binded the default fixed function is usually used (you know GL 1.0 backward compatibility even on core profile sometimes depending on vendor/driver).

    So in case your attribute locations matches the used fixed function ones your CPU side code still renders image see:

    however the locations are not defined by any standard so it is different for any vendor (and can change with time/driver version). Only nVidia defined it and still using it after years...

    So its a good idea to check the GLSL compiler/linker log for any shader in development to avoid confusion ... For more info on how to obtain them see:

    btw some gfx drivers support logging and if enabled it will save the GLSL logs into a file on its own... tha can be done for example with nVidia drivers and NVEmulate utility
